Problem

Centrifugal beverage production systems face challenges in adjusting back-pressure to predefined values, which affects the quality of coffee beverages, particularly in terms of taste, aroma, and foam/crema, as existing mechanisms are complex and not easily adaptable to various back-pressure settings.

Innovation Solution

A capsule design featuring an annular pressure-setting ring that adjusts back-pressure by selectively blocking or opening the flowpath of the centrifuged liquid, using a pressure-setting ring that extends above and below the flange portion of the capsule, allowing for different back-pressure settings based on the type of beverage, with the ring's geometry and material optimizing the extraction process.

AI summary

The present invention relates to a capsule (IA) designed for insertion in a centrifugal beverage production device for preparing a beverage from a substance contained in the capsule by introducing liquid in the capsule and passing liquid through the substance using centrifugal forces. The capsule comprises a body (2) comprising a bottom end and an open end, spaced apart in the axial direction, an upper wall (4) for covering the body at its open end, along a direction transverse to the axial direction, an enclosure (6) between the body and upper wall containing a predetermined amount of beverage substance. The capsule further comprises an annular pressure-setting ring (8) configured for adjusting the backpressure in the beverage production device. The pressure-setting ring provides an improved coffee in-cup quality. The invention also relates to a set of capsules comprising pressure-setting rings of different dimensions for setting different backpressure when engaged in a centrifuging beverage production device.
